11312682
0x7569c2b5521ac9c7adc3955243cc9a1d21014df3b7a8f90b5e9b91ae12fac94d
Transactions0
Height11312682
Confirmations1661864
Timestamp141 days 4 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x4923d4bb5ec5988c
Bits
Difficulty0x39e47473